Urologist Sues Health System Over Noncompete Clause

Article Type
Changed
Tue, 02/20/2024 - 16:48

 

A Pennsylvania urologist is suing his former employer for the alleged illegal enforcement of a noncompete agreement that limits his ability to practice locally for the next 2 years. 

The lawsuit brings renewed attention to the ongoing public discourse around restrictive covenants for physicians as more state and federal legislators signal plans to limit or ban the practice. 

According to a civil suit filed on January 30 in the Court of Common Pleas, Scranton, Pennsylvania, Eric Rottenberg, MD, signed a 3-year employment agreement with Commonwealth Health Physician Network (CPN) in November 2022. He worked for the health system from May to November 2023, seeing patients at several of its locations, including Wilkes-Barre General Hospital and other facilities throughout northeast and central Pennsylvania. 

Although Dr. Rottenberg previously practiced in Albany, New York, court records state he did not bring a significant referral or patient base to the new role, receive any specialized training, or have knowledge of CPN’s trade secrets during his tenure. 

Instead, he was a “9-to-5 practitioner,” or a physician-employee like a “locum tenens whose replacement would not cost the employer more than his traditional compensation,” the complaint said. Dr. Rottenberg only treated patients assigned to him by CPN and its parent company, Commonwealth Health Systems, and did not take a patient base with him upon his departure from CPN. 

Commonwealth Health spokesperson Annmarie Poslock declined to comment on pending litigation. 

After becoming frustrated by “restrictions on his ability to practice medicine” at CPN, Dr. Rottenberg submitted the required 90-day written notice to terminate the employment agreement. He subsequently received a letter from Simon Ratliff, CPN’s chief executive officer, confirming that his last day of employment would be February 11, 2024. Ratliff also reiterated that the noncompete clause would be enforced, essentially banning Dr. Rottenberg from practicing within a 20-mile radius of his previous CPN locations for the next 2 years, court documents said. 

Dr. Rottenberg was recruited by Lehigh Valley Physician Group (LVPG), part of Lehigh Valley Health Network, in December 2023 for a urology position at its Dickson City and Scranton locations — some of which are within 20 miles of CPN facilities, the complaint said. 

Employers often include noncompete terms in physician contracts because they want to keep the departing physician’s patients from following them to a competitor. However, about a dozen states and the District of Columbia have passed legislation that allows physicians and other clinicians to more easily exit contracts and change jobs. 

For example, an Indiana law took effect on July 1 that prohibits employers from entering a noncompete agreement with primary care physicians. Minnesota legislators also banned new noncompete agreements for all employees effective July 1. 

“There’s actually been a long-standing push for bans on physician noncompetes going back to some of the first states to pass them, like Colorado, Delaware, and Massachusetts, in the late 1970s and early 1980s,” said Evan Starr, PhD, associate professor of management and organization at the Robert H. Smith School of Business at the University of Maryland. 

Although New York Governor Kathy Hochul recently vetoed a bill that would have outlawed restrictive covenants, more states may consider passing laws that limit or ban noncompetes amid increasing patient equity and care access concerns. Dr. Starr told this news organization that one reason to eliminate restrictive covenants is because they can cause “third-party harm” to patients. “The patient doesn’t get the choice to sign a noncompete, but they’re going to be impacted by that agreement if the physician has to leave the area,” he said. 

Interestingly, one profession — lawyers — is the only occupation in the US for which noncompete agreements are banned, says Dr. Starr. “Basically, the American Medical Association (AMA) and other physician governing bodies haven’t made the same policies to exempt themselves that the lawyers have.”

That may be changing. In June, the AMA’s House of Delegates adopted policies to support the prohibition of noncompete contracts for employed physicians. The change came several months after the Federal Trade Commission (FTC) proposed a new rule that could more broadly ban companies from enforcing noncompete clauses. 

Despite Rottenberg’s attorney, Ryan Campbell, Esq, claiming that the noncompete is unenforceable without a protectable business interest, CPN would not release him from the agreement and opted to move forward with litigation, court records said. The suit cites several other cases where Pennsylvania judges have released physicians from similar restrictive covenants. 

Mr. Campbell told this news organization that he and his client are “working diligently with CPN and its counsel to resolve the matter amicably and without further litigation.” 

As employers await the FTC’s final rule, Dr. Starr says they could take steps to eliminate noncompete agreements altogether in favor of other stipulations. Contract terms prohibiting physicians from soliciting former patients could protect business interests and still allow patients to seek their preferred physician on their own accord.

Nepali IMG Sues NBME for Invalidating USMLE Scores in Cheating Scandal

Article Type
Changed
Wed, 02/21/2024 - 11:42

 



A Nepali medical graduate has filed a federal lawsuit against the National Board of Medical Examiners (NBME), which invalidated her test results earlier this year in response to a widespread cheating scandal. 

Latika Giri, MBBS, of Kathmandu, claims the board violated its own procedures by invalidating exam scores before giving examinees a chance to argue and appeal, according to documents filed on February 12 in the US District Court for the District of Columbia. Dr. Giri alleges that the NBME’s actions were discriminatory against Nepali doctors and run afoul of the Civil Rights Act. 

Dr. Giri is requesting that the court block NBME from invalidating her scores while the lawsuit continues and restore her original results. The complaint was filed as a class action suit on behalf of Dr. Giri and other as yet unnamed plaintiffs affected by the board’s action. 

The lawsuit stems from a January 31 statement from the United States Medical Licensing Examination (USMLE) program that it was voiding scores attained by some examinees after an investigation revealed a pattern of anomalous exam performance associated with test-takers from Nepal. 

The announcement came just before the report about the selling and buying of USMLE questions online, and concerns that cheating on the exam had become “rampant” in recent years. The article was cited in Dr. Giri’s lawsuit.

A spokesman for the NBME said the board does not comment on pending litigation. 

Kritika Tara Deb, a Washington, DC–based attorney representing Dr. Giri, declined to answer specific questions about the case but expressed confidence in the outcome of the suit. 

“A policy that explicitly denies employment to an entire nationality or ethnicity is counter to US law and the USMLE’s non-discrimination principles,” Deb told this news organization in an email. “Such a blatantly discriminatory policy severely punishes honest doctors while unfairly maligning an entire nationality, and we’re confident it will not stand.”
 

Doctor Says She Didn’t Cheat

Dr. Giri is one of 22,000 foreign medical school graduates who complete the USMLE each year, in addition to the 24,000 US medical school graduates who take the exam. 

A 2022 graduate of the Kathmandu University School of Medical Sciences, Dr. Giri completed her board exams in 2023. According to her lawsuit, she studied hard and did not cheat, passing Step 1 and scoring a 252 on Step 2 and a 229 on Step 3. Dr. Giri took Step 1 in Nepal, Step 2 in India, and Step 3 in Connecticut, according to court documents. In January 2024, Dr. Giri was preparing to enter the residency match pool and hoping to start her training in the summer when she received an email from NBME saying her USMLE scores had been invalidated. She was accused of “extremely improbable answer similarity with other examinees testing on the same form at similar times, unusually high performance, and abnormal question response times,” according to the complaint.

Dr. Giri and other examinees affected by the invalidations were given until February 16 to choose from three options. They could request that NBME reconsider its decision, which could take up to 10 weeks; agree to retake the test; or do nothing, in which case their scores would remain invalid and their access to USMLE would be suspended for 3 years. 

If examinees chose options 1 or 2, they would be required to waive their right to sue NBME, according to Dr. Giri’s lawsuit. 

“Because of the schedule of medical-residency matching, all three options result in graduates being unable to practice medicine for at least a year,” attorneys for Dr. Giri wrote in the complaint. “All three options force many people to abruptly leave the country within 30 days and cause every affected person to lose their jobs or the opportunity to seek a job.”
 

 

 

Lawsuit: Board Did Not Follow Published Practices

Dr. Giri contends that NBME’s handling of the suspected cheating violates its own published procedures and treats the subset of Nepali examinees differently from other medical graduates. Examinees suspected of cheating are typically first advised of the matter, given an opportunity to share relevant information, and provided the right to appeal, according to the suit. During the process, the test-taker’s score is treated as valid. 

Dr. Giri and others were not provided this same treatment and had their scores invalidated on “the explicit basis that they were associated with Nepal,” the suit claims. The actions are in direct violation of the Civil Rights Act of 1964, which forbids discrimination against “any individual with respect to his terms, conditions, or privileges of employment, because of such individual’s race, color, religion, sex, or national origin,” according to the complaint. 

About 800 people are in the subset of Nepali test-takers targeted by the NBME, according to the suit. 

Dr. Giri said the score invalidations will cause plaintiffs “irreparable harm” if the NBME’s actions are not promptly halted. 

“As of January 31, 2024, plaintiffs who are applying to medical residencies are all ineligible for the Match, the deadline for which is February 28, 2024,” attorneys for Dr. Giri wrote. “All plaintiffs will thus miss this year’s Match no matter what. And NBME has offered no explanation for why it waited until the day before the Match opened to abruptly suspended plaintiffs’ scores: Dr. Giri and many others took some of the invalidated exams more than a year ago.”

Dr. Giri is requesting a decision by the court by February 21. The NBME meanwhile, plans to issue a legal response by February 19, according to court documents. 

Meanwhile, a petition started on change.org by a US emergency physician born calls for the USMLE program to degeneralize the wording of its January 31 statement. The USMLE statement “casts a shadow over the achievement of a supermajority of physicians from Nepal who succeeded through perseverance, honesty, and intelligence,” according to the petition. Petitioners want the USMLE program to change and clarify that it does “not mean to malign physicians from the entire country of Nepal.” More than 2700 people have signed the petition.

Beware the Letter of Intent

Article Type
Changed
Tue, 02/27/2024 - 06:14

I recently received an email from a distraught physician. Several months previously, he had sold his practice to a large private equity-funded group. The terms spelled out in the group’s letter of intent (LOI) seemed ideal. He could continue running his office any way he wished, set his own hours and fees, and keep his employees. All his overhead expenses would disappear. His income would remain the same, maybe even increase. He signed it eagerly.

When he received the actual sale and employment contracts, none of the details promised in the LOI were included; but he figured that since they were spelled out in the LOI, which both he and the buyer had signed, he was covered. His attorney — a family friend with no experience in medical practice transactions — approved the documents.

Dr. Joseph S. Eastern

The deal seemed too good to be true, and it was. The day after the sale closed, all his employees received termination notices. The group offered to rehire some of them, but at lower salaries and reduced benefits. (Most declined.) The new staffers he received were inadequately trained and unfamiliar with his standard office procedures. Patients complained that fees had increased substantially. His own compensation was contingent on meeting strict billing and performance goals. Malpractice premiums remained his responsibility. His office hours were lengthened to include evenings and Saturday mornings.

When he complained to the group that none of the things promised in the LOI had been delivered, he was informed that the LOI was not legally binding. In fact, the sale and employment contracts both clearly specified that they “replaced any previous written or oral agreements between the parties.”

There are some valuable lessons to be learned here. First, whether you are a young physician seeking a new job with a hospital or large practice, or an older one looking to sell an established practice, retain an attorney experienced in medical transactions early, before you sign anything, binding or not. Second, recognize that any promises made in an LOI must be spelled out in the employment and/or sale contract as well.

You might ask, if the terms in an LOI are not binding, why bother with one at all? For one thing, you want to make sure that you and your potential employer or buyer are on the same page with respect to major terms before you get down to details in the employment agreement and/or the medical practice sale agreement. For another, in most states certain LOI provisions are legally binding. For example, the document will most likely provide that each party is responsible for its own attorneys’ fees and for maintaining confidentiality during the negotiations, and that you will not negotiate with any other parties for some specified period of time. In most cases, such provisions are binding whether you go on to sign a formal contract or not.

When you receive an LOI, go through it carefully and identify areas of concern. The offering party will likely be in a rush to sign you up; but once you sign, you won’t be able to negotiate with anyone else for a while, which weakens your negotiating position. Regardless of what is said about time being “of the essence,” proceed slowly and with caution.



Bear in mind that employers and buyers never begin with their best offer. Unless you have been through this before, it is unlikely that you will know your value as an employee or the value of your practice, or what exactly you are entitled to ask for. Rather than signing something you don’t completely understand, explain to the offering party that you need time to consider and evaluate their offer.

This is the time to hire a competent medical attorney to do some due diligence on the offering party and review their offer, and to educate yourself about practice value and compensation benchmarks in your area. You and your counsel should assemble a list of things that you want changed in the LOI, then present them to the other side. They should be amenable to negotiation. If they are not (as was the case in the example presented earlier), you should reconsider whether you really want to be associated with that particular buyer or employer.

Once you have signed the LOI, experts say speed then works to your advantage. “Time kills all deals,” as one lawyer put it. “The longer it takes to close the transaction, the more that can go wrong.” The prospective employer or buyer could uncover information about you or your practice that decreases their perception of value, or economic conditions might change.

While speed is now important, and most of the core issues should already have been resolved in the LOI, don’t be afraid to ask for everything you want, whether it’s a better sale price, higher compensation, a favorable call schedule, more vacation time, or anything else. You won’t know what you can get if you don’t ask for it.

New Trials in Gynecologic Cancers: Could Your Patient Benefit?

Article Type
Changed
Thu, 02/15/2024 - 16:04

Several new clinical trials in gynecologic cancers have started enrolling recently. Perhaps one of your patients is eligible to take part?

Persistent or recurrent endometrial cancer or any advanced solid gynecologic tumor with appropriate ATR mutations. Patients with one of these diagnoses may be eligible to join a phase 2, randomized, open-label study of an experimental drug called ART0380. ART0380 inhibits the ability of cancer cells to repair DNA damage by targeting a DNA repair kinase called ATR (ataxia telangiectasia–mutated and Rad3-related) protein, which is faulty in some tumors. The hope is that ART0380 will overwhelm the inadequate DNA repair processes of these cancer cells while sparing the more robust DNA repair in healthy cells. 

All participants in the trial will take daily oral ART0380 until disease progression, withdrawal of consent, or unacceptable toxicity, whichever happens first. Some individuals will receive the treatment for 3 weeks out of every 4. Sites in California, Illinois, Massachusetts, New York, Oklahoma, Pennsylvania, Rhode Island, and France started recruiting 60 participants with endometrial cancer or any solid tumor in September 2023. The primary outcome is objective response rate. Overall survival is a secondary measure and quality of life (QOL) is not assessed. More details at ClinicalTrials.gov

Maurie Markman, MD, president of medicine and science at City of Hope, Atlanta, who is not involved in this trial, explained that because “ a meaningful proportion of this population may have a defect in this DNA repair mechanism,” this hypothesis seems “worthy of clinical exploration.” 

Cancer of the endometrium, cervix, vagina, or vulva. Women with one of these types of cancer who can read and understand English or Spanish can join a randomized, open-label phase 2 trial to determine whether Reiki therapy can reduce pain and distress associated with brachytherapy. 

Reiki is a complementary therapy that involves a Reiki practitioner holding their hands lightly on or above the patient’s body for several minutes. Some hospitals in the US and the UK offer Reiki as a relaxation aid, although high-quality science is lacking.

In this study, one group of participants will each undergo Reiki in a quiet clinic room during the lengthy waiting period between placement of the vaginal cylinder and infusion of the radiation source, which is a time of anxiety and discomfort for many women. A second group of women will simply lie and wait in a clinic room, if desired accompanied by a friend or family member. 

The Huntsman Cancer Institute, Salt Lake City, Utah, started recruiting its 68 participants in October 2023. The primary outcome is self-reported anxiety. The secondary outcomes are other validated measures of anxiety, pain, and depression. Overall survival and broader measures of QOL will not be assessed. More details at ClinicalTrials.gov

Dr. Markman said that the benefits of Reiki may be “nothing more than a placebo effect.” But he highlighted the novelty of conducting a randomized trial to scientifically test Reiki’s “widely applied (without any real evidence) ‘integrative medicine’ approach to symptom management.”

Unresectable or metastatic endometrial cancer with deficient mismatch repair /high microsatellite instability. People in this clinical situation whose disease has progressed after one or two lines of prior chemotherapy, including platinum-based treatment, may be interested in an open-label nonrandomized, phase 2 investigation of bispecific antibody acasunlimab in combination with pembrolizumab (Keytruda). 

Acasunlimab stimulates T-cell antitumor activity as well as blocking programmed death ligand 1 (PD-L1) and is being tested in several types of solid-tumor cancer. For up to 2 years, all participants will receive intravenous (IV) infusions of the drug combination. Study sites in Florida and Europe opened in January 2024, ready for 80 participants. The primary outcome is objective response rate. Overall survival will not be assessed. More details at ClinicalTrials.gov

“In the absence of a randomized population to compare treatment outcomes, the results of this trial will likely provide limited data upon which to determine the clinical benefits of this novel drug combination strategy,” said Dr. Markman. However, he added, “the results will be helpful in assessing the potential toxicity of this approach.”

Recurrent or metastatic endometrial cancer with proficient mismatch repair. Women with this diagnosis who have progressed after one prior platinum chemotherapy regimen in any setting may wish to consider a randomized, triple-blind, phase 2 trial of pembrolizumab plus favezelimab. Favezelimab, which blocks the lymphocyte activation gene 3 (LAG3), appears to boost the antitumor activity of programmed cell death protein 1 (PD-1) inhibition in other cancers such as classic Hodgkin lymphoma

In the trial, participants will be assigned to one of four groups. One group will receive 17 doses of the combination treatment IV every 3 weeks — three doses in the neoadjuvant period and 14 as adjuvant therapy. A second group of individuals will receive IV pembrolizumab monotherapy on the same schedule. A third will be given up to 35 doses of the combo therapy every 3 weeks plus a daily capsule of lenvatinib (Lenvima). The fourth group will receive 35 doses of pembrolizumab plus daily lenvatinib. 

Sites in North Carolina, New Jersey, Pennsylvania, and four countries other than the US started recruiting 60 participants with a solid tumor in September 2023. Pathologic complete response and objective response rate are the primary endpoints. Overall survival over approximately 3.5 years is a secondary endpoint, and QOL will not be measured. More details at ClinicalTrials.gov

Unresectable advanced or metastatic HER2-positive endometrial or ovarian cancer. Adults with one of these diagnoses in whom failed platinum-based therapy has failed may enroll in an open-label, phase 2 study to see whether their disease will respond to the antibody-drug conjugate disitamab vedotin. Everyone in the trial will receive IV disitamab vedotin every 2 weeks for up to approximately 5 years. 

Study sites in California, Connecticut, Michigan, Minnesota, Montana, New York, Ohio, Texas, and Canada began welcoming their 190 participants with one of a range of solid cancers in November 2023. The primary outcome is objective response rate. Overall survival is a secondary measure and QOL will not be tracked. More details at ClinicalTrials.gov

High-risk locally advanced cervical cancer. Girls and women older than 14 years with this cancer that has not progressed after platinum-based chemoradiation are sought for a randomized, quadruple-blind, phase 3 trial to determine whether the investigational immunotherapy volrustomig can slow disease progression. Volrustomig targets PD-1 and cytotoxic T lymphocyte protein 4 (CTLA4) and is being tested in a wide range of solid cancers. 

For approximately 3 years or until disease progression or death, whichever happens first, half of participants will receive IV infusions of volrustomig while the others will receive saline. Asian research sites started seeking the study’s 1000 participants in September 2023, while centers in 12 US states and eight other countries are gearing up for patient enrollment. Progression-free survival in participants with PD-L1 expression is the primary endpoint; overall survival and QOL are secondary endpoints. More details at ClinicalTrials.gov

All trial information is from the National Institutes of Health US National Library of Medicine (online at ClinicalTrials.gov). Dr. Markman declared he is not involved with these trials.

Long-Term Follow-Up Emphasizes HPV Vaccination Importance

Article Type
Changed
Thu, 02/15/2024 - 15:49

This transcript has been edited for clarity.

I want to briefly discuss a critically important topic that cannot be overly emphasized. It is the relevance, the importance, the benefits, and the outcome of HPV vaccination.

The paper I’m referring to was published in Pediatrics in October 2023. It’s titled, “Ten-Year Follow-up of 9-Valent Human Papillomavirus Vaccine: Immunogenicity, Effectiveness, and Safety.”

Let me emphasize that we’re talking about a 10-year follow-up. In this particular paper and analysis, 301 boys — I emphasize boys — were included and 971 girls at 40 different sites in 13 countries, who received the 9-valent vaccine, which includes HPV 16, 18, and seven other types.

These investigators demonstrated that the seropositivity rate 10 years after vaccination remained high for all nine types they looked at. Most importantly, there was not a single case. Not one. Let me repeat this: There was not a single case of high-grade intraepithelial neoplasia, or worse, or condyloma in either males or females. There was not a single case in over 1000 individuals with a follow-up of more than 10 years.

It is difficult to overstate the magnitude of the benefit associated with HPV vaccination for our children and young adults on their risk of developing highly relevant, life-changing, potentially deadly cancers.

For those of you who are interested in this topic — which should include almost all of you, if not all of you — I encourage you to read this very important follow-up paper, again, demonstrating the simple, overwhelming magnitude of the benefit of HPV vaccination. I thank you for your attention.

5 Things to Know About the Future of Obesity Medicine

Article Type
Changed
Thu, 02/15/2024 - 13:40

As more and more treatments for obesity become available, what does the future hold for these patients? Here are five things that clinicians need to know.

1. Public health officials will prioritize dietary quality over quantity.

Dietitians, healthcare providers, and scientists are already prioritizing the quality of calories, and now policymakers are aligning with this goal, with calls for more research on ultraprocessed foods (UPFs) to answer the key question, “Why do UPFs cause people to eat 500 more calories per day compared with unprocessed foods?” The food industry has taken notice of the potential “Ozempic effect” associated with reduced spending on groceries and is responding with product lines “designed to complement” glucagon-like peptide-1 receptor agonists (GLP-1 RAs) while simultaneously lobbying against any UPF reform. However, with emerging data on how sugar taxes may reduce sales and Congress honing in on the diabetes epidemic, we are hopeful that change is coming in 2024.

2. Antiobesity medications will target fat loss instead of weight loss.

Currently, the US Food and Drug Administration requires antiobesity medications to prove safe weight loss of ≥ 5% over placebo. The focus on weight has been long-standing, but with highly effective medications like tirzepatide causing about 20% weight loss, attention is shifting to body composition — namely, how do we optimize fat loss while preserving muscle? We are seeing this transition in the research community. Bimagrumab, for example, a once-monthly injection that increases muscle mass and decreases fat mass, is being tested in a phase 3 clinical trial alongside semaglutide. Agents initially designed for spinal muscular atrophy, like apitegromab and taldefgrobep alfa, are being repurposed for obesity. Watch for results of these phase 2 trials in 2024.

3. Increasing energy expenditure is the holy grail of obesity research.

The success of GLP-1 RAs, and the even greater success of dual- and triple-target agents like tirzepatide and retatrutide, tells us that obesity is, indeed, a hormone problem. These medications primarily cause weight loss by suppressing appetite and reducing caloric intake. As scientists develop more therapeutics to normalize appetite regulation, attention will shift to optimizing energy expenditure. Researchers are already investigating brown fat, mitochondrial uncouplers, and skeletal muscle metabolism, but no agent thus far has been proven to be both safe and effective in increasing energy expenditure. Of these, keep an eye on clinical trials involving brown fat and the excitement over the anti-inflammatory cytokine growth differentiating factor 15 (GDF15).

4. Chronic disease without chronic medications.

Obesity is a chronic disease, just like hypertension or diabetes. Similarly, medications that treat chronic diseases are expected to be taken long-term because discontinuation often results in disease recurrence. However, obesity research is getting closer and closer to options that require less frequent administration. Bimagrumab, for example, is a once-monthly injection. In endocrinology, the premier example is osteoporosis: Osteoporosis can be treated with just 3 years of an annual injection and never require treatment again. In obesity, anticipate more basic science discoveries aimed at developing safe and specific treatments that are truly disease-modifying — ones that reverse appetitive dysregulation, reduce proinflammatory adiposity, and optimize anabolic metabolism.

5. Barriers to access are barriers to progress.

The biggest challenge to obesity treatment today is access: drug shortages, medication costs, and lack of obesity medicine providers. Shortages of medications like semaglutide 2.4 mg are being driven by high “demand”; in other words, manufacturers failed to anticipate the massive interest in antiobesity medications.

Medicare and most state Medicaid programs don’t cover these medications; commercial payers are refusing, reversing, or limiting coverage. An out-of-pocket monthly cost over $1000 limits affordability for the majority of Americans.

Seeking care from an obesity medicine doctor is a challenge as well. Over 40% of US adults have obesity, but less than 1% of doctors are certified in obesity medicine. Meanwhile, private equity is eager to address the lack of access through compounding pharmacies, medispas, or telemedicine services, but the quality of care varies greatly. Some companies purposely avoid the term “patient,” preferring ethics-free labels like “consumers” or “members.”

The $100 billion–dollar weight loss industry unfortunately has created financial incentives that drive obesity commerce over obesity care. Because of these barriers, the epidemic of obesity, with a prevalence projected to be 50% by 2030, will not be solved or slowed despite the scientific progress in obesity treatment. A single silver lining exists among policymakers who are aiming to correct our costly sick-care system in steps, starting with pharmacy benefit manager reform. Five of these bills are the ones to track in 2024: Pharmacy Benefit Manager Reform Act, Pharmacy Benefits Manager Accountability Act, Pharmacy Benefit Manager Sunshine and Accountability Act, Pharmacy Benefit Manager Transparency Act of 2023, and Lower Costs, More Transparency Act.

I believe that these five things will have the most impact on the treatment of our patients with obesity. Stay tuned throughout the year as I share updates in obesity research, pharmacotherapy, and public policy.

Insulin and Oral Diabetes Drugs Are Similarly Effective for Gestational Diabetes

Article Type
Changed
Thu, 02/15/2024 - 12:11

— A combination of oral antihyperglycemics was as effective as insulin for managing gestational diabetes, based on data from more than 800 individuals.

After diet control, both insulin and oral agents such as metformin and glibenclamide are used as a first-line treatment for gestational diabetes mellitus, Doortje Rademaker, MD, of Amsterdam University Medical Center, the Netherlands, said in a presentation at the Pregnancy Meeting (abstract 28).

Oral antihyperglycemic agents (OAAs) are thought to be comparable to insulin in preventing large-for-gestational-age (LGA) infants at birth and potentially more convenient for patients, Dr. Rademaker said at the Pregnancy Meeting, sponsored by the Society for Maternal-Fetal Medicine.

Metformin and glibenclamide monotherapy as first-line treatment for gestational diabetes (GDM) are often used as patient-friendly alternatives to insulin. However, side effects are a concern, and data on the use of sequential and combined metformin and glibenclamide compared with insulin are lacking, she said.

In the study known as the SUGAR-DIP trial, Dr. Rademaker and colleagues recruited 821 women older than 18 years with singleton pregnancies between 16 weeks’ and 34 weeks’ gestation who had insufficient glycemic control with diet alone.

The study was conducted between 2016 and 2022; 409 women were randomized to OAAs and 412 to insulin. The mean age of the participants was 33 years, and 58% were White.

The OAA group received metformin initially, with the addition of up to 15 mg/day of glibenclamide in cases of insufficient glycemic control. Those who still experienced insufficient glycemic control were given insulin. The insulin group received injections according to usual standard of care.

The primary outcome was neonatal LGA, defined as birth weight above the 90th percentile. Secondary outcomes included patient satisfaction based on the Diabetes Treatment Satisfaction Questionnaire.

The intent-to-treat population included 406 women in the OAA group and 398 in the insulin group.

Overall, LGA rates were 23.9% in the OAA group vs. 19.9% in the insulin group. The absolute risk difference was 4%, with P values of .09 for noninferiority and .17 for superiority, Dr. Rademaker said in her presentation.

Notably, the OAA treatment led to lower maternal weight gain, although side effects were similar between the groups, she said. Neonates in the OAA group were significantly more likely to need intravenous glucose therapy (6.4% vs. 3.2%, P = .04). However, gestational weight gain was significantly lower in the OAA group than the insulin group (mean of 9.3 kg vs. 10.4 kg, P = .03).

Rates of maternal hypoglycemia were higher in the OAA group (21% vs. 11%), and 20% of women in the OAA group needed insulin therapy.

Serious adverse events were similar between the groups, but more side effects overall were reported in the OAA group than in the insulin group (77.9% vs. 55.9%, P < .001). The most common patient-reported side effects in the OAA group were nausea and diarrhea (nearly 40% for each), while headache and fatigue were the most common side effects in the insulin group.

Participants in both groups reported high levels of treatment satisfaction, with median scores of 5 on a scale of 0-6, Dr. Rademaker said. However, the data supported the researchers’ hypothesis of greater satisfaction with oral therapy. Patients in the OAA group were more likely to recommend their treatment to others than were those in the insulin group, with ratings of 5 vs. 4 on a scale of 0-6, and significantly more women in the OAA group said they would be inclined to continue their current treatment (5 vs. 4, P < .001 for both).

Study limitations included the open-label design. However, the results support the use of oral treatments as a noninferior alternative to insulin for preventing LGA in women with gestational diabetes, Dr. Rademaker said.
 

 

 

Data Support Orals as Effective Gestational Diabetes Option

“Treatment of gestational diabetes is important for optimal pregnancy outcomes,” Catherine Spong, MD, a maternal-fetal medicine specialist at the University of Texas Southwestern Medical Center, Dallas, said in an interview.

Although the American College of Obstetrics and Gynecology recommends insulin as the first-line therapy for gestational diabetes, many individuals opt for OAAs for the ease of an oral medication compared with injections, she said.

The current study authors evaluated whether OAAs were noninferior to insulin alone. “The size of oral [antihyperglycemic] agents suggests they can cross the placenta and may result in hypoglycemia in the fetus,” she said.

Although the overall LGA rate in the current study seems high, the rate of LGA is increased in diabetes generally, she added.

A key takeaway was that although individuals who used oral agents were more likely to recommend their treatment and to continue their therapy, 20% of these patients needed insulin therapy, Dr. Spong said.

Additional research is needed to explore the effect of gestational diabetes treatments on the fetus, Dr. Spong said in an interview. Research questions include whether hypoglycemia is more common in women who received oral agents, whether the agents crossed the placenta, and long-term effects, she said.

The study was supported by a grant from the Dutch Organization for Health Research and Development. Dr. Rademaker had no financial conflicts to disclose. One of the study coauthors disclosed serving as a consultant for ObsEva and Merck, and travel support from Merck, as well as support from the National Health and Medical Research Council. Dr. Spong had no financial conflicts to disclose.

Meeting/Event
Publications
Topics
Sections
Meeting/Event
Meeting/Event

— A combination of oral antihyperglycemics was as effective as insulin for managing gestational diabetes, based on data from more than 800 individuals.

After diet control, both insulin and oral agents such as metformin and glibenclamide are used as a first-line treatment for gestational diabetes mellitus, Doortje Rademaker, MD, of Amsterdam University Medical Center, the Netherlands, said in a presentation at the Pregnancy Meeting (abstract 28).

Oral antihyperglycemic agents (OAAs) are thought to be comparable to insulin in preventing large-for-gestational-age (LGA) infants at birth and potentially more convenient for patients, Dr. Rademaker said at the Pregnancy Meeting, sponsored by the Society for Maternal-Fetal Medicine.

Metformin and glibenclamide monotherapy as first-line treatment for gestational diabetes (GDM) are often used as patient-friendly alternatives to insulin. However, side effects are a concern, and data on the use of sequential and combined metformin and glibenclamide compared with insulin are lacking, she said.

In the study known as the SUGAR-DIP trial, Dr. Rademaker and colleagues recruited 821 women older than 18 years with singleton pregnancies between 16 weeks’ and 34 weeks’ gestation who had insufficient glycemic control with diet alone.

The study was conducted between 2016 and 2022; 409 women were randomized to OAAs and 412 to insulin. The mean age of the participants was 33 years, and 58% were White.

The OAA group received metformin initially, with the addition of up to 15 mg/day of glibenclamide in cases of insufficient glycemic control. Those who still experienced insufficient glycemic control were given insulin. The insulin group received injections according to usual standard of care.

The primary outcome was neonatal LGA, defined as birth weight above the 90th percentile. Secondary outcomes included patient satisfaction based on the Diabetes Treatment Satisfaction Questionnaire.

The intent-to-treat population included 406 women in the OAA group and 398 in the insulin group.

Overall, LGA rates were 23.9% in the OAA group vs. 19.9% in the insulin group. The absolute risk difference was 4%, with P values of .09 for noninferiority and .17 for superiority, Dr. Rademaker said in her presentation.

Notably, the OAA treatment led to lower maternal weight gain, although side effects were similar between the groups, she said. Neonates in the OAA group were significantly more likely to need intravenous glucose therapy (6.4% vs. 3.2%, P = .04). However, gestational weight gain was significantly lower in the OAA group than the insulin group (mean of 9.3 kg vs. 10.4 kg, P = .03).

Rates of maternal hypoglycemia were higher in the OAA group (21% vs. 11%), and 20% of women in the OAA group needed insulin therapy.

Serious adverse events were similar between the groups, but more side effects overall were reported in the OAA group than in the insulin group (77.9% vs. 55.9%, P < .001). The most common patient-reported side effects in the OAA group were nausea and diarrhea (nearly 40% for each), while headache and fatigue were the most common side effects in the insulin group.

Participants in both groups reported high levels of treatment satisfaction, with median scores of 5 on a scale of 0-6, Dr. Rademaker said. However, the data supported the researchers’ hypothesis of greater satisfaction with oral therapy. Patients in the OAA group were more likely to recommend their treatment to others than were those in the insulin group, with ratings of 5 vs. 4 on a scale of 0-6, and significantly more women in the OAA group said they would be inclined to continue their current treatment (5 vs. 4, P < .001 for both).

Study limitations included the open-label design. However, the results support the use of oral treatments as a noninferior alternative to insulin for preventing LGA in women with gestational diabetes, Dr. Rademaker said.
 

 

 

Data Support Orals as Effective Gestational Diabetes Option

“Treatment of gestational diabetes is important for optimal pregnancy outcomes,” Catherine Spong, MD, a maternal-fetal medicine specialist at the University of Texas Southwestern Medical Center, Dallas, said in an interview.

Although the American College of Obstetrics and Gynecology recommends insulin as the first-line therapy for gestational diabetes, many individuals opt for OAAs for the ease of an oral medication compared with injections, she said.

The current study authors evaluated whether OAAs were noninferior to insulin alone. “The size of oral [antihyperglycemic] agents suggests they can cross the placenta and may result in hypoglycemia in the fetus,” she said.

Although the overall LGA rate in the current study seems high, the rate of LGA is increased in diabetes generally, she added.

A key takeaway was that although individuals who used oral agents were more likely to recommend their treatment and to continue their therapy, 20% of these patients needed insulin therapy, Dr. Spong said.

Additional research is needed to explore the effect of gestational diabetes treatments on the fetus, Dr. Spong said in an interview. Research questions include whether hypoglycemia is more common in women who received oral agents, whether the agents crossed the placenta, and long-term effects, she said.

Adverse pregnancy outcomes in first pregnancy are likely to recur

Article Type
Changed
Thu, 02/15/2024 - 09:11

— Women who experience an adverse pregnancy outcome during their first pregnancy are significantly more likely to experience either the same or any adverse pregnancy outcome in a subsequent pregnancy than are those with no adverse pregnancy outcome during a first pregnancy, based on data from more than 4000 individuals.

Adverse pregnancy outcomes (APOs) occur in approximately 20%-30% of pregnancies and contribute to significant perinatal morbidity, William A. Grobman, MD, of The Ohio State University, Columbus, said in a presentation at the Pregnancy Meeting sponsored by the Society for Maternal-Fetal Medicine (abstract 17).

Risk factors for APOs include nulliparity and prior APOs, as well as age, body mass index, and blood pressure, he said. However, less is known about factors identified early in a first pregnancy that might predict an APO in a second pregnancy, he explained.

Dr. Grobman and colleagues used data from the nuMoM2b Heart Health Study, a cohort of more than 10,000 nulliparous women at eight sites in the United States.

The current study included a subset of individuals with two pregnancies of at least 20 weeks’ gestation who were followed for up to 7 years after delivery via telephone and in-person visits and for whom APO information was available.

An APO was defined as any of a range of outcomes including hypertensive disorders of pregnancy, preterm birth at less than 37 weeks’ gestation, small-for-gestational age at birth (less than 5th percentile for weight), gestational diabetes, or fetal death.

The goal of the study was to determine patterns of APOs across two pregnancies, and to identify factors in the first pregnancy that might be associated with these patterns, Dr. Grobman said.

The study population included 4253 women from the nuMOM2b; of these, 1332 (31%) experienced an APO during their first pregnancies.

Women with an APO during the first pregnancy were significantly more likely to have a second APO than were those with no initial APO (40% vs. 15%), said Dr. Grobman. Overall, the APO that occurred most frequently in the first pregnancy was the one most likely to occur in the second.

However, “the increased risk for an APO during a second pregnancy was greater for any APO in women with a history of any APO compared to women with no prior APO,” he said.

In this study, the most common APOs were gestational diabetes and hypertensive disorders of pregnancy.

“In general, no risk markers were associated with a particular pattern of APO development,” Dr. Grobman said.

However, some markers from the first trimester of the first pregnancy were significantly associated with an APO in the second pregnancy, including body mass index, age older than 35 years, blood pressure, and cardiometabolic serum analytes. Also, the magnitude of APO recurrence risk was highest among non-Hispanic Black individuals compared with other ethnicities.

The findings were limited by a lack of data on placental pathology, Dr. Grobman noted during the discussion. However, the findings underscored the need to better understand the risk factors for APOs and develop prevention strategies, he said. The results also emphasize the need to account for transitions of care for patients who experience an APO, he added.
 

 

 

Data May Inform Patient Guidance

“Patients with an adverse pregnancy outcome in a first pregnancy often experience considerable anxiety when thinking about a second pregnancy,” Joseph R. Biggio Jr., MD, a maternal-fetal medicine specialist at Ochsner Health in New Orleans, said in an interview.

“This study helps to provide insight into factors which may be associated with increased risk in a subsequent pregnancy, and importantly identifies some factors that are potentially modifiable, such as BMI and blood pressure,” said Dr. Biggio, who served as a moderator for the session in which the study was presented.

“Based on the findings from this analysis, we need research to determine whether these findings apply to not only patients having their first pregnancy, but also adverse outcomes in any pregnancy,” Dr. Biggio said in an interview. “In addition, we need to explore whether modification of any of these risk factors can improve pregnancy outcomes, so that all patients can have the birth experience that they desire,” he said.

OTC Topical Scar Products May Contain Allergens, Study Finds

Article Type
Changed
Tue, 02/13/2024 - 06:34

 

TOPLINE:

Allergens were present in more than half of evaluable over-the-counter (OTC) topical scar products, study finds. 

METHODOLOGY:

  • OTC topical scar treatments have the potential to cause an allergic reaction, but the prevalence of North American Contact Dermatitis Group (NACDG) core allergens in these products is unclear.
  • Researchers used the word scar in a query of Amazon.com and four other retail websites to identify topical scar products for consumers and noted the list of ingredients.
  • The investigators also surveyed the American Contact Dermatitis Society’s Contact Allergen Management Program (CAMP), a resource that helps patients with allergies find personal care products that are safe to use, for pertinent products.

TAKEAWAY: 

  • The search query identified 156 products. Of these, 119 (76.2%) were gels, creams, or oils and 37 (23.7%) were sheets, strips, or tape.
  • Of the 125 products that had a list of ingredients, 69 (55.2%) contained at least one NACDG allergen and 45 (36%) contained more than one.
  • The top six most common allergens listed in the ingredients were fragrance (16.8%), phenoxyethanol (16.8%), parabens (14.4%), panthenol (12.8%), sodium benzoate (9.60%), and ethylhexylglycerin (8%).
  • Analysis of CAMP revealed that the program only had five unique scar products in its list, suggesting that CAMP might not be a reliable source of scar product information for patients with known allergies to pertinent NACDG allergens.

IN PRACTICE:

“Patients can consider trying a ‘use test’ on the inner forearm before applying to the surgical site,” the authors wrote. “It may reveal they are sensitive or sensitized by a product. 

SOURCE:

First author Meera Kattapuram, MD, of the Department of Internal Medicine at Mount Sinai Hospital, New York, led the study, published in the February issue of Dermatologic Surgery.  

LIMITATIONS:

Limitations include the selection of five retailers and the top 100 products from each website and the potential for ingredient list inaccuracies.

Switching From IV to Oral Antibiotics Safe for Patients, Study Shows

Article Type
Changed
Tue, 02/13/2024 - 16:30

 

TOPLINE:

Oral antibiotics may be a safe alternative to receiving prolonged intravenous (IV) antibiotics, according to a recent observational study published in JAMA Network Open.

METHODOLOGY:

  • Patients receiving antibiotics through an IV line risk developing a secondary infection; antibiotics received orally are considered safer.
  • Researchers analyzed observational data from 914 adults with uncomplicated gram-negative bacteremia who received care in four hospitals in Denmark between 2018 and 2021.
  • The outcomes of patients who were switched to oral antibiotics within 4 days after a positive blood culture were compared with those who continued to receive IV antibiotics for at least 5 days after the blood culture; participants in both groups received antibiotics for 7-14 days.
  • Researchers assessed mortality rates over a 90-day window and used a target trial emulation method to conduct the study.

TAKEAWAY:

  • Overall, 14.3% of patients who received prolonged IV treatment died, compared with 6.9% in the oral antibiotics group.
  • In an intention-to-treat analysis, patients who were switched to oral antibiotics had a 22% lower risk for death within 90 days of initiation of treatment (relative risk [RR], 0.78; 95% CI, 0.60-1.10).
  • In a per-protocol analysis, patients who switched to the oral route had a 1% lower odds of dying within 90 days (RR, 0.99; 95% CI, 0.70-1.40).
  • Individuals who were switched to oral antibiotic treatment were younger than those who continued to receive antibiotics via the IV route (median age, 73 vs 76 years, respectively), had fewer comorbidities (four vs five), and were more likely to have community-acquired gram-negative bacteremia (89.4% vs 80.9%).

IN PRACTICE:

“These findings suggest that the mortality associated with early antibiotic stepdown treatment is comparable to that associated with receiving prolonged IV antibiotic treatment for individuals with uncomplicated gram-negative bacteremia,” the authors of the study wrote.

SOURCE:

The study was led by Sandra Tingsgård, MD, of the Center of Research & Department of Infectious Diseases at Copenhagen University Hospital–Amager and Hvidovre in Denmark.

LIMITATIONS:

The study was based on data from electronic health records, so some factors may not have been recorded or considered. The researchers identified few cases of multidrug-resistant infections, and the findings may not apply to those cases. Complicated cases and people who were not stabilized by day 4 were excluded from the analysis.
